Jaguars OC Grant Udinski has informed the Browns that he is removing himself from consideration for their HC position, per a source.
Udinski has a new deal in place with Jacksonville that will bump his pay for next season, but the Jaguars are allowing him to continue pursuing the Bills’ HC job.
If Udinski doesn’t get the Buffalo job, he will be back as the Jaguars’ OC.
